The Role:
GM’s Information Security and Risk Management Team protects and defends the company’s information, networks and infrastructure. We are looking for talented Information Security and Risk Management Professionals in the fields of incident response, cyber-intelligence, enterprise security architecture, digital forensics, application security and compliance with the passion and expertise to perform in a complex, global environment amidst today’s evolving threat landscape.
GM's Cyber Defense mission is to protect against threats and vulnerabilities, detect, analyze, and contain attacks on GM’s digital information and infrastructure. This role will support the Cyber Defense mission by continuously assessing and improving the capabilities GM has in place to protect, detect, and respond by simulating the objectives and actions of an attacker. This role will be required to perform hands-on, technical penetration and ethical hacking tests of all facets of the GM environment.
What You'll Do:
Have a passion for identifying security weaknesses across a variety computer systems
Perform complex security related testing, creating test cases, performing manual and automated tests, reporting on problems encountered and documenting test results for follow-up.
Analyze security test results, draw conclusions from results and develop targeted testing as deemed necessary.
Proven ability to communicate technical issues to technical and non-technical business area representatives.
Experience in large scale information technology implementations and operations preferred.
Design, interpret & communicate information security policies & controls
Analyze operational IT processes to identify systemic risk issues
Develop processes and implement tools and techniques to perform ongoing security assessments of the environment
Implement tools and techniques to identify and prevent unauthorized IT asset deployments
Keep current on industry security testing best practices and industry security risks
Your Skills & Abilities (Required Qualifications):
Bachelor’s degree in Information Systems or related field with adequate experience in the field of information security is acceptable.
2-3 years hands-on experience in either: security assurance, penetration testing, or vulnerability management
Programming experience in Java, C++, Perl or Python
Experience with white-box or gray-box testing
Experience with application security source code reviews
Advanced knowledge of operating system and database security (Windows, Unix, Linux, SQL, and Oracle etc.)
Experience in the security aspects of multiple platforms, operating systems, software, communications, and network protocols
Hands-on experience with commercial and open-source network and application security testing tools
Demonstrated sound written and verbal communication skills.
Extensive ability to transform technical concepts into usable documented material for non-technical users
Work on multiple projects simultaneously, set priorities and meet deadlines
Work independently and manage workload with organization to meet expectations and objectives.
Absorb, retain and organize information gathered from multiple sources and in a variety of formats.
High level of integrity in dealing with confidential and sensitive information.
What Will Give You a Competitive Edge ( Preferred Requirements):
Master’s degree in a relevant field
Experience developing exploits
Obtained certifications in one or more of the following preferred: OSCP, CISSP, GIAC, CEH
